机房收费系统——组合查询优化(添加DTPicker控件)

为了优化机房组合查询的用户体验,本文介绍了将查询字段中的日期时间文本框替换为DTPicker控件的方法。通过点击触发,DTPicker控件能够自动显示,提供更方便的时间选择。利用数组和循环语句简化代码,实现功能的同时减少了代码量。
摘要由CSDN通过智能技术生成

干货

组合查询窗体中查询字段有日期有时间,那这样我们还用文本框来显示的话是不是用户体验很不好,本着提升用户体验的想法把文本框换成DTPicker控件。下面看看效果和怎么实现的。
在这里插入图片描述

功能是当点击需要输入日期时间的查询条件时,文本框自动转换为时间控件。时间控件要使用数组,利用循环语句减少代码量。

Private Sub comFields1_Click(Index As Integer)
Dim i As Integer
    
    '设置时间控件
    For i = 0 To 2
    
        If comFields1(i).Text = "注册日期" Or comFields1(i).Text = "注销日期" Then
            DTPicker1(i).Format = dtpCustom
            DTPicker1(i).Visible = True
            txtInquiry1(i).Visible = False
        Else
    
            If comFields1(i).
  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 6
    评论
评论 6
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值